"This is us growing up a bit and having to
deal with that. It isn't much easier than being
a teenager."
That's how Felix White, guitarist with
The Maccabees, describes their forthcoming second album, the follow-up to their critically-acclaimed debut Colour It In.
The Brighton-based band is taking over the Concorde 2 - the scene of the riotous gig that saw them get a temporary city ban a couple of years ago - to showcase some of the new songs before they get worked on in the studio.
Support from Derek Meins, Peggy Sue And The Pirates and Good Shoes.
